I was wondering if anyone could help.
I have a Standard Definition Panasonic 'Viera' Plasma Television.
Is there anything to gained from connecting a High Definition Set Top Box as opposed to a Standard Definition Set Top Box.
Any thoughts or advice would be appreciated.

	it would look slightly better - but not by much as EDTV 's are pretty low res. to start with .......
